Every cook needs a delicious vinaigrette recipe in their tool kit—one that they can whip up at a moment’s notice or make ahead and stash in fridge to toss with salad greens, spoon over roasted veggies, or serve as a dip for a crudités platter. Feel free to use the formula here as a jumping-off point, swapping in whatever vinegars and fresh herbs you have on hand.

Ingredients

Apple cider vinegar

¼ cup(s)

Fresh tarragon

¼ cup(s), finely chopped

Dijon mustard

2 tbsp(s)

Garlic

2 clove(s), large, finely chopped

Extra virgin olive oil

1 tbsp(s)

Table salt

½ tsp(s)

Black pepper

¼ tsp(s)

Instructions

  1. In a jar with a lid, combine the vinegar, tarragon, mustard, garlic, oil, salt, and black pepper. Cover the jar and shake until the dressing is well combined. Refrigerate for up to 5 days. Shake well before serving.
  2. Serving size: about 2 tbsp
